Overview
The PCAT0404X-5R0BT-CT is a Pi-type chip attenuator manufactured by Venkel. It provides a nominal attenuation of 5dB with a characteristic impedance of 50 Ohms. The device operates within a frequency range of 0 Hz to 3 GHz and supports a power rating of 100mW. It utilizes a convex package configuration in the 0404 (1010 Metric) footprint, designed for surface mount applications requiring precise RF signal control.

Selection Notes
Select this component when a 5dB attenuation value is required at 50 Ohms. The 0404 footprint offers a compact solution for space-constrained designs. Consider the 3 GHz frequency limit for your application bandwidth. The convex package may influence soldering profiles compared to standard flat packages.
